Tidelands Health names new leader of oncology and outpatient services
A nursing leader at Tidelands Health has been promoted to director of oncology and outpatient infusion services for the health system.
Mandy Jo Spickler has more than 15 years of nursing experience, including the last five years in the Tidelands Health Cancer Care Network as an oncology certified nurse and the oncology infusion head nurse.
In her new role as director, Spickler oversees chemotherapy and infusion services located in Georgetown, Murrells Inlet and Myrtle Beach.
Spickler earned a bachelor’s degree in nursing from Penn State University and has more than 15 years of nursing experience. She joined Tidelands Health in 2014.
The Tidelands Health Cancer Care Network is a triple-accredited cancer care provider and the region’s affiliate of the MUSC Health Hollings Cancer Center, a National Institutes of Cancer designated cancer center. The Tidelands Health Cancer Care Network is accredited by the American College of Radiology, the National Accreditation Program for Breast Centers and the Commission on Cancer, a program of the American College of Surgeons.
